Transaction ec6c4796394ed3829411798b808f4f24612f84b568442b161d6ab7109a4f2a4d
1 Input
1 Output
-
ec6c4796394ed3829411798b808f4f24612f84b568442b161d6ab7109a4f2a4d:0
- value
- 3042120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 812a11da2d7ec54178626d0c3e4619bebf3933fd OP_EQUAL
- address
- 3DTyVM3L5xGqzufunma8Pr8T5V1YFPeswM